当前位置:首页 > 行业动态 > 正文

MapReduce 计算模型在成本效益分析中扮演什么角色?

MapReduce 是一种编程模型,用于处理和生成大数据集。它将计算任务分成两个阶段:Map 阶段处理输入数据并生成中间键值对;Reduce 阶段则汇总具有相同键的值。这种模型简化了数据处理过程,提高了效率,尤其适合在分布式系统中执行。

MapReduce 计算模型

MapReduce 计算模型在成本效益分析中扮演什么角色?  第1张

探索数据处理的编程框架与工作原理

1、MapReduce 概念与基础

定义及历史背景

核心原理解析

基本架构和组件

2、MapReduce 工作流程

输入与输出数据格式

Map 阶段与 Reduce 阶段详解

数据处理示例:WordCount 案例分析

3、编程模型与函数式编程

函数式编程对 MapReduce 影响

Map 和 Reduce 函数设计原则

状态处理与传递机制

4、Hadoop 与 MapReduce 实现

Hadoop 集群与 MapReduce 关系

MapReduce 在 Hadoop 中执行流程

环境配置和作业提交过程

5、MapReduce 性能优化

数据分区与复制策略

任务调度与负载均衡技巧

性能监控工具与实践建议

6、MapReduce 应用场景

日志处理与文本分析

大数据索引构建

机器学习与数据挖掘

7、MapReduce 高级特性

Combiner 和 Partitioner 使用

InputFormat 和 OutputFormat 自定义

API 扩展与开发实践

8、MapReduce 未来趋势

新版本特性与发展动态

与其他计算模型比较

技术生态系统融合前景

成本计算模型

详细解析成本估算与控制方法

1、成本估算重要性

项目预算制定需求

风险评估与成本控制

投资回报率预测

2、WalstonFelix 模型

模型基本原理与公式

适用场景与局限性

实际应用案例分析

3、COCOMO II 模型介绍

模型结构与参数设定

发展阶段与工作量估算

精确度与适用范围讨论

4、ABC 成本法

活动基础成本核算原理

资源、活动与成本对象关联

实施步骤与方法论

5、TCO 成本计算模型

总拥有成本构成要素

成本效益分析与决策支持

参数设定与量化方法

6、作业成本核算模型

成本分配与归集逻辑

会计期间与组织结构影响

模型优势与挑战探讨

7、成本控制策略

成本计划与实际成本对比

成本升降原因分析方法

管理措施与改进建议

8、成本计算模型选择指南

根据项目特征选择合适模型

模型组合应用可能性

持续更新与模型迭代必要性

MapReduce计算模型通过分布式处理强化了大规模数据集的运算能力,而成本计算模型则提供了精确控制和管理项目预算的方法,两者在现代企业中发挥着至关重要的作用。

MapReduce计算模型和成本计算模型是支撑现代企业数据处理和财务规划的两大支柱,MapReduce作为分布式系统的编程框架,通过简化编程模型,使得处理大规模数据集变得可行,成本计算模型则关注于项目的财务方面,提供项目预算制定、成本控制及投资回报预测等关键信息。

0